X-Men Character sketches through the years
So, for every finished work I produce, there’s probably at least 30 sketches in between working out ideas. The X-Men being my favorite property, there’s probably hundreds of sketches I’ve done through the years playing around with different looks & takes on the physicality of the characters. Most of these go all the way back to college.

Brotherhood of Evil Mutants
Finished my #brotherhoodofmutants illustration last night in the midst of all this #spiderman & #jeangrey debate. As always, hard to decide between the rendered & shaded version (for me) & the flats. Based this on classic #xmen 4, the introduction of the Brotherhood.
One thing I think doesn’t get enough credit is Stan Lee’s inspiration to do reluctant villains in Quicksilver & Scarlet Witch. Personally, I’d prefer they’d not been his kids, but, it’s established.

Fantastic Four
So, while the X-Men may be my favorite Marvel team, I’ve always had a deep love for the First Family of Marvel. This was an illustration I did last year & was unhappy with the initial result. So, over the last week, I’ve gone back & fixed some of the original issues: made the overall palette “lighter” the colors less saturated, & dialed down the background which was too “busy” & distracted from the team.
